Hello. I think something is wrong with my computer because recently I have noticed that I receive a lot of pop-up ads. I get so many ads that it actually does not even look like they are related to the websites that I visit. By the way, all these ads are marked as “ads by Arcade Royal” or “Arcade Royal ads,” so I guess something called Arcade Royal is associated with these ads. Can you tell me what is going on? When I close them, they appear again and again. I want to stop these ads once and for all. Please provide a solution!